In practical terms, a health services and public health managers and directors in the London earned a median of £67,220 during 2025, which works out to 20.3% above the UK-wide median of £55,879. In practical terms, living costs in the London run 16.4% above average. That means £67,220 stretches to roughly £57,749 in real spending power. To put this alongside local pay more broadly: the average across all jobs in Havering is £31,874, so health services and public health managers and directorss sit 110.9% more that benchmark.

Cost of Living Adjustment

After adjusting for the regional cost of living (London index: 116.4, UK=100), a salary of £67,220 has an effective purchasing power of approximately £57,749 — equivalent to earning that amount in an area with average UK costs. The cost of living in the London is 16.4% above the UK average.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average health services and public health managers and directors salary in Havering?

The median health services and public health managers and directors salary in the London (which includes Havering) is £67,220 per year, based on ONS ASHE 2025 data. The mean salary is typically higher due to top earners pulling the average up.

How does health services and public health managers and directors pay in Havering compare to the UK average?

Health services and public health managers and directors in the London earn 20.3% above the national median of £55,879. This makes the London one of the higher-paying regions for this role.

Is health services and public health managers and directors a well-paid job in Havering compared to other roles?

The average salary across all jobs in Havering is £31,874. Health services and public health managers and directors in the London earn £67,220, which is 110.9% above the local average across all occupations.
